From your description, do you mean how to use parameters to filter the report data or the parmeter has too many values and make it inconvenient to select values?
If you want to use a multivalue parameter to filter the report data, you can add a filter to a dataset/data region/group, or add a where clause in the dataset query. For multivalue parameter, we need to use the "In" operator. For the detailed information,
you can refer to the thread Uri recommended.
If there are too many available values for the parameter and you want to make it easier to select the values, we may use the cascading parameters. That is to say we can define a set of related parameters so that the list of values for one parameter depends
on the value chosen in another parameter. For more information, you can refer to the following thread and article:
